NEW YORK CITY, NEW YORK: MSNBC host Joy Reid took aim at former President Donald Trump and Republican Congressman Byron Donalds during her show on May 24, referring to Donalds as "the one Black guy that Republicans love to roll out as fake proof that Black people" support Trump's candidacy.

Reid also mocked Trump's claims of widespread support from residents of the Bronx, where he had recently held a campaign rally, especially the endorsement from criminally charged rappers Sheff G and Sleepy Hallow accused of murder who goes by the name Michael Williams and Tegan Chambers respectively. 



 

Joy Reid calls out Byron Donalds, says 'the one black guy that Republicans love to roll out'

Highlighting the Trump campaign's attempt to woo non-white voters Reid asked, “If Trump has so many supporters in New York, why aren’t they showing up in droves to support him at his trial where the courthouse is literally just a subway ride away?”

She was referring to Trump’s criminal trial in Lower Manhattan where he was accused of falsifying business records.

Reid observed that during the former president's trial, only one Trump supporter appeared outside the courthouse on May 21.

“Usually, there are none,” she said, adding, “Trust me. I’ve been there. And to top off this tomfoolery, Trump floated Florida congressman, Byron Donalds, as a potential vice presidential pick.”

On the show, Reid also pointed out that Rep. Byron Donalds was among several Republicans who implied that the FBI intended to use "lethal force" against Trump during the execution of a search warrant at Mar-a-Lago in 2022, despite the former president not being present at the time.

“Donalds, who backed Trump’s lie that Biden authorized the feds to take him out – that guy,” she said.

She added, “The one Black guy that Republicans love to roll out as fake proof that Black people – the Blacks – are just MAGA."

"They’re MAGA. It’s a joke, and just as credible as when they pretended they were gonna make that guy speaker of the House, ’cause they weren’t gonna do that either," Reid concluded.

The MSNBC anchor's criticism of Rep Donalds, a Black Republican from Florida, who had spoken at Trump's event in the New York City borough on May 23, came after Trump ventured into one of the most heavily Democratic counties in the country, staging a rally in the South Bronx to attract minority voters just days before a Manhattan jury is set to commence deliberations on his felony charges in the criminal hush money trial as per the Associated Press

“The strategy is to demonstrate to the voters of the Bronx and New York that this isn't your typical presidential election, that Donald Trump is here to represent everybody and get our country back on track,” said Donalds.
